Britain's Manufacturing Output Rises in June

Aug. 6, 2010
Grew 0.3% in June

Although it was at a rate that was weaker than expected, British manufacturing output grew by 0.3% in June compared with May, official data showed on August 6.

It jumped by 4.1% in June from the level 12 months earlier, the Office for National Statistics said.

Economists had been expecting manufacturing output to increase 0.6% on the month and 4.4% on a 12-month basis, according to a survey by Dow Jones Newswires.
